Early 2000s: The Rise of Broadcast Revenue

In the early 2000s, the football landscape began its seismic shift towards commercialization. The advent of pay-per-view and the consolidation of major league broadcasting rights into lucrative packages fundamentally altered club finances. A single television deal could dwarf a club's entire previous annual revenue. For instance, the English Premier League's broadcast deals, which started in the millions in the early 90s, were already climbing into the billions by the mid-2000s. This meant that the placement of games, the days they were played, and the teams involved directly impacted the value of these contracts. The 2010s witnessed the further globalization of football, driven by an increasingly interconnected media landscape and the proliferation of digital platforms. Teams became brands, and their fixture lists were leveraged for international market penetration. Sponsorships evolved from simple logo placement to complex brand partnerships. A team's presence on the global stage, facilitated by a challenging fixture list including international friendlies and major tournaments, attracted sponsors from diverse industries eager to tap into the sport's vast fanbase. The average value of shirt sponsorship deals, for example, saw a steady increase of approximately 15-20% year-on-year during this decade. Clubs meticulously planned their fixture schedules, considering time zones and media accessibility, to maximize exposure for their commercial partners.
